Actor Hong Kyung's ambitious transformation draws attention.

The Netflix film Good News, which will be released on the 17th, is a film that depicts a suspicious operation by a group of people who gathered in 1970 to do whatever it takes to force a hijacked plane to land.

It was previously officially invited to the Special Presentations section of the 50th Toronto International Film Festival, and not only at the Toronto International Film Festival but also after the screening at the 30th Busan International Film Festival it has garnered warm reviews from audiences and critics, arousing curiosity.

In the film, Hong Kyung plays elite Air Force Lieutenant Seo Go-myung. As can be seen from the name Gomyung, he has ambition and a thirst for advancement, and because of his great desire for recognition he is tricked into a secret operation by an enigmatic fixer, a person surnamed Sul (played by Sul KyungGu).
